Semli

Semli is a village located in Pindwara tehsil of Sirohi district in Rajasthan, India. It is situated 48km away from sub-district headquarter Pindwara (tehsildar office) and 72km away from district headquarter Sirohi. As per 2009 stats, Sanwarra is the gram panchayat of Semli village.

About Semli

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Semli is 090129. The village spans a total geographical area of 2167 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 307024. Pindwara is nearest town to Semli village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 48km away.

Population of Semli

According to the 2011 Census, Semli has a total population of about 1,288, with approximately 653 males and 635 females. The sex ratio is around 972 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 376 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 1,287. The overall literacy rate is approximately 17.86%, with male literacy at about 25.11% and female literacy near 10.39%. There are around 212 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Semli's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,288 653 635
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 376 197 179
Scheduled Castes (SC) N/A N/A N/A
Scheduled Tribes (ST) 1,287 653 634
Literate Population 230 164 66
Illiterate Population 1,058 489 569

Connectivity of Semli

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Semli. As per the 2011 stats, Semli had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 10+ km distance
Private Bus Service Available within village
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
